Lauren MacMullan is an American animation director. Her first primetime TV job was on "The Critic", followed by directing for "King of the Hill". She got a job directing on "The Simpsons", and stayed for three seasons. She also has directed some episodes of "Avatar: The Last Airbender", and won an Annie award for storyboarding on that show. In 2009 she was a member of the Pixar team working on the animated film Newt prior to its cancellation. She is currently at Walt Disney Animation Studios, where she worked on Wreck-It Ralph (2012).
